Bolivia import of vacuum furnaces in 2024 saw a significant influx from top exporting countries including Italy, Germany, China, Argentina, and the USA. The market concentration, as indicated by the Herfindahl-Hirschman Index (HHI), remained notably high in 2024. The impressive compound annual growth rate (CAGR) of 72.43% from 2020 to 2024 underscores the growing demand for these products in Bolivia. Additionally, the steady growth rate of 1.19% from 2023 to 2024 signals a consistent interest in vacuum furnaces within the Bolivian market.
